Ordinals
beta
Sat 1987148049451903
decimal
898873.236951903
degree
0°58873′1753″236951903‴
percentile
94.62609769703651%
name
ttjpfbwimc
cycle
0
epoch
4
period
445
block
898873
offset
236951903
timestamp
2025-05-29 08:58:25 UTC
rarity
common
prev
next